Public Library in Murshidabad, West Bengal

Pillar: Connectivity

Murshidabad has 27.5 public libraries per 10 lakh population, better than the typical district. 6.4% of women read a newspaper regularly, behind the typical district. 9.4% use the internet, behind the typical district. The Public Library remains one of the few free, physical spaces for reading and study in the district.

Youth opportunity in Murshidabad

74% of registered enterprises are in services while 26% are in manufacturing. Only 3% of employment is in small and medium enterprises. 67% of school-age children are enrolled in higher secondary school (classes 9–12). Only 13% of ITI trainers are certified.

In Murshidabad, which ranks 18 of 23 in West Bengal for youth opportunity, the overall opportunity score is 41.9 out of 100. It trails the national picture on young men who read a newspaper regularly at 3.5% and young men using the internet at 31.8%.
